What Is a Three-Card Tarot Spread?

Quick answer: A three-card tarot spread is a simple tarot layout using three cards to explore a question, pattern, timeline, or set of choices.

What It Means in Witchcraft

Three-card spreads are popular because they are flexible and beginner-friendly. The positions can be past-present-future, situation-obstacle-advice, you-them-connection, or problem-action-outcome.

What Beginners Should Know

Keep the question focused. A three-card spread is simple, but it can become muddy if you ask too many questions at once.
